When your 1998 Ford Ranger is experiencing overheating, it's essential to adopt a systematic diagnostic approach to identify the root cause. Start by checking the coolant level in both the radiator and the reservoir, as low levels can lead to overheating. If the coolant is adequate, inspect the cooling system for any visible leaks, particularly around hoses, the radiator, and the water pump, as these can significantly impact coolant levels. Next, examine the radiator cap for any signs of wear or damage, since a faulty cap can disrupt the system's pressure and contribute to overheating. Ensure that the radiator fan is operational, as a malfunctioning fan can hinder the cooling process. Additionally, check the thermostat to confirm it opens and closes properly; a stuck thermostat can prevent coolant circulation. Inspect the water pump for leaks or signs of failure, as it plays a crucial role in coolant movement. Performing a pressure test on the cooling system can help identify any hidden leaks or weaknesses. Finally, take a close look at the radiator itself for clogs or corrosion that may impede cooling efficiency. When troubleshooting overheating issues in a 1998 Ford Ranger, it's crucial to consider several common problems that could be at play. One of the primary culprits is coolant leaks, which can significantly reduce the coolant level and lead to engine overheating. Additionally, a faulty thermostat may prevent proper coolant circulation, causing the engine to heat up excessively. Radiator issues, such as clogs or leaks, can also hinder the cooling process, while a failing water pump may not circulate coolant effectively, exacerbating the overheating problem. Furthermore, cooling fan malfunctions, whether due to a faulty motor or relay, can result in inadequate cooling of the radiator. Clogged radiators filled with debris can impede the cooling process, and broken belts or hoses can disrupt the entire cooling system's functionality.
